Sherlynn Rodriguez, Reporter

Sophomore Abby Brewer competed at the Houston Livestock Show and Rodeo (HSLR) on March 19 in the Calf Scramble Steer Show and the Junior Market Steer Show.

“I have shown for a while now, but I was really nervous before these shows,” Brewer said. “The HSLR is one of the largest exhibitions and rodeo in the world so I was very anxious.”

Abby showed her steer in both shows. In the calf scramble, Abby won Grand Champion, and in the Junior Market Show she placed ninth out of 35 steers in her class and made the sale.

“Winning Grand Champion in the calf scramble and placing ninth in the Junior Market show was so exciting,” Brewer said. “I competed with quite a few people, so I was just really happy and proud of myself.”

Abby received a banner, a buckle and a trophy in the Calf Scramble Steer Show, and she received a ribbon in the Junior Market Show.

“Overall, I had a great experience and so much fun,” Brewer said. “I had a blast with all my family and friends.”
